Mar 24, 2018 at 12:01 PM Post #1,125 of 1,463
I also have the B100, and the improvement over B100 is quite significant. Imaging and separation are dramatically improved, as well as the overall level of detail, though i can’t comment on tonality in a side-by-side as my B100 have recently shorted out at the strain relief. Oh well. Overall i’d say the B400 builds upon the already solid foundation of the B100 by adding more drivers and therefore being able to focus more attention on chunks of the frequency spectrum that may have been less well polished/extended in a full spectrum BA driver.
